1 Avian Digestive System

2

3 The avian digestive system is the type found in poultry. This system differs greatly! Since a bird has no teeth, no chewing The esophagus empties directly into the crop. Crop = where the food is stored and soaked. Proventriculus = glandular stomach (HCI and gastric juices); enzymatic (like a human stomach) Gizzard = very muscular organ, which normally contains stones or grit that grinds the food. Cloaca = posterior opening (similar to anus) – one opening for urinary, intestinal and reproductive tract

12 Just for Fun… How many stomachs does a whale have? Guesses???

13 Whales have a three- sectioned stomach. The first section of a whale's stomach breaks down its food by crushing. The second section mixes the food with digestive juices and the third further mixes the food and digestive juices.
